Job description

Key Duties and Responsibility
  • 1. Coordinate of publication workflows, including following up with authors, translators, designers, editors, and vendors to support timely delivery.
  • 2. Support in managing the research publications and content contract relationships that pertain to suppliers and service providers.
  • 3. Support digital publishing activities, including uploading publications to Research Department websites and MBRSG institutional platforms and coordinating dissemination materials with the Communications team.
  • 4. Support in the development and production of editorial content, photo selection, layout, printing, cooperative sponsorship, and vendor selection.
  • 5. Maintain organized and updated repositories of departmental documents, publications, datasets, correspondences, and project files, ensuring proper version control and accessibility.
  • 6. Provide basic editorial support, such as proofreading, formatting, and checking compliance with templates, branding, and copyright statements before final approval.
  • 7. Support the management of intellectual property rights for all MBRSG research publications.
  • 8. Support day-to-day administrative and operational tasks across the Research Department, ensuring smooth workflows, proper documentation, and timely follow-up.
  • 9. Support scheduling, internal communication, meeting organization, and document control, including agendas, minutes, action tracking, and archiving.
  • 10. Coordinate with Procurement, Finance, IT, Communications, and Events to facilitate departmental requirements, including purchase requests, contracts, logistics, and event arrangements.
  • 11. Assist in preparing departmental reports, KPI summaries, progress dashboards, and regular status updates for leadership.
  • 12. Support data collection, organization, and verification tasks for research projects, surveys, and reports, preparing simple tables, charts, and summaries when needed.
  • 13. Assist in tracking research output performance, monitoring key indicators, and compiling basic data to support impact measurement.
  • 14. Assist in drafting and formatting concept notes, briefs, research requests, and project documentation in coordination with researchers and unit heads.
  • 15. Provide logistical and coordination support for research activities, including policy councils, expert meetings, fieldwork logistics, stakeholder communication, and event preparation.
  • 16. Work in collaboration with the Director of Policy Research Department and MBRSG researchers, publishers, research centers, to ensure regional and international coverage in order to maximize exposure and impact.
  • 17. Support in managing the Policy Research Department’s media channels (website, social media, etc.) in coordination with the Director of Research and the relevant research professionals.
  • 18. Collect and analyze quantitative and qualitative data pertaining to the impact of MBRSG’s research output on all dissemination channels, with the objective of measuring and expanding the impact of research on public policy locally, regionally and globally.
Qualifications
  • Bachelor’s degree in a related field.
Experience
  • Minimum 2–3 years of experience in publication workflow support, project coordination, administration, in an academic, research, or think tanks
